The Advantages of Using Copper Blocks

Why are manufacturers shifting to copper? The benefits are significant and hard to ignore:

  1. Exceptional Thermal Conductivity: Copper's ability to conduct heat helps maintain optimal temperatures in the mould, reducing cycle times.
  2. Precision Machining: Copper blocks allow for easier machining, resulting in higher accuracy in mould production.
  3. Corrosion Resistance: Copper's natural resistance to corrosion ensures longevity and reduces maintenance costs.

A Comparative Analysis of Materials for Mould Bases

Mould base

To fully appreciate the benefits of copper blocks, let’s compare them against traditional materials:

Material Thermal Conductivity (W/mK) Corrosion Resistance Machinability Lifespan
Copper Blocks 385 Excellent Easy Long
Aluminum 205 Moderate Moderate Medium
Steel 45 Poor Hard Very Long
